In this picture of the little piles of embroidery of diamonds, here all i have to do is trim off the stab and cut around each diamond, be very careful not to cut to close to the emb. Then cut out, each one.I made a temp. wall display to hang it as i cut out of hooped set. Then when its, how i want to it be together , i lay parts of by my machine and sew together. It goes very quickly. I bought this pattern at laurassewingstudio she has some very nice patterns for some of us who can't cut those certain shapes accurately, like me, the diamond.
